Understanding Class Action Lawsuits

A class action lawsuit consolidates multiple individual claims into a single case, making legal proceedings more efficient and cost-effective. Instead of numerous plaintiffs each filing separate lawsuits, a representative plaintiff (or lead plaintiff) files on behalf of the entire group. This approach allows courts to handle claims more effectively while ensuring that all affected individuals receive equal treatment and potential compensation.

Key Elements of a Class Action Lawsuit

For a case to qualify as a class action lawsuit, it must meet specific legal criteria, including:

  1. Numerosity – There must be a large group of plaintiffs who have suffered similar injuries or damages.

  2. Commonality – The legal and factual issues in the case must be common among all class members.

  3. Typicality – The claims of the lead plaintiff must be representative of the entire class.

  4. Adequacy – The lead plaintiff and their legal representation must adequately protect the interests of the entire class.

  5. Certification – The court must certify the case as a class action before it can proceed.

Types of Class Action Lawsuits

Class action lawsuits can arise from a variety of legal issues. Some of the most common types include:

  1. Consumer Protection Lawsuits – Filed when a company engages in deceptive or fraudulent practices, such as false advertising, defective products, or hidden fees.

  2. Employment and Labor Law Violations – Cases involving wage theft, workplace discrimination, unpaid overtime, or wrongful termination.

  3. Securities Fraud Lawsuits – Filed by investors who suffered financial losses due to fraudulent or misleading statements by corporations.

  4. Environmental Lawsuits – Cases where corporations or organizations have caused pollution or environmental damage that affects a large number of people.

  5. Product Liability Lawsuits – Filed against manufacturers of defective or dangerous products that have harmed consumers.

  6. Pharmaceutical and Medical Device Lawsuits – Cases involving harmful drugs or defective medical devices that have caused injury or illness.

Benefits of a Class Action Lawsuit

Class action lawsuits offer several advantages for plaintiffs, including:

  • Strength in Numbers – A single plaintiff may struggle to take on a large corporation, but a group of affected individuals has a stronger case.

  • Efficiency – Consolidating similar claims into one case speeds up the legal process and reduces court backlogs.

  • Lower Legal Costs – Legal fees are shared among all plaintiffs, making it more affordable to seek justice.

  • Consistent Compensation – All class members receive a fair and equal settlement, ensuring no one is left out.

  • Corporate Accountability – Large corporations are held responsible for their actions, often leading to changes in business practices that prevent future harm.
